Good: Nothing
Bad: The bedrooms have NO WINDOW (so forget about the Mountain View).
The bathrooms have NO SHOWER CABIN (and no window of course), so the floor is wet the whole night when you go to the toilets.
The bedsheets are DIRTY with traces of blood and other on them, and look kind of yellowish cause, yeah, when you run a hotel you need to buy new bedsheets once in a while.
The breakfast consists of POWDER COFFEE, 2 boiled eggs, bananas, and two pan fried toasts.
The location is RIDICULOUS, with very limited eating offering on this side of the river. The only « pedestrian bridge » to reach downtown is a 12 minutes walk away, following a road that no one wants to walk along (smelly Tuktuks and noisy motorcycles).
The receptionist speaks NO ENGLISH except « CASH ONLY», with NO ATM ON THIS SIDE of the river. The so called « Sofia » manager -if she ever existed- left months ago.
Friend, I understand that local entrepreneurs need to make money from foreign travelers and am happy to contribute. But you can’t expect to provide backpackers hostel standard and charge the price of a superior room at your competitors. For 35 USD for a room and 65 USD for a Bungalow, your patient and respectful foreign travelers will expect clean sheets, a window in their bedroom and freshly brewed coffee when they wake up. At least. So if you don’t know how to up your game, then fill each of your no-window bedrooms with four ranges of bunk beds and charge 6 USD / backpacker. No hard feelings then.
Anyway, after shortening my stay at the « romantic » I moved on the right side of the river where I got a superior room that ticks all the boxes above - for just 27 USD / night. Hope you see the problem.
This property is located far from the city proper but with very beautiful mountain view! We rented a motorbike to explore the surrounding areas. When we checked in there was no electricity so no wifi, too. On our first night there was a thunder storm and again the electricity went off! It's rainy season June-October in Laos so expect heavy downpours. However, If you will love nature, peace and quiet then you will like this property.
